East Court School

Kent, United Kingdom

East Court was founded as a school for dyslexic boys and girls in 1983 and has since grown to gain national and international acclaim. We are a residential school for seven to thirteen year old children. Weekly and full-boarding facilities are available. Day school places are open to children living within a reasonable distance of the school.

Age: from 7 to 13 years old
Fees: Fee-paying
Boarding: Mixed
